摘 要:在进行矿山开采沉陷预计时,常常将预计点设计成格网状,从而预计结果数据呈现出特殊性。文中基于矩形格网状开采沉陷预计数据,结合移动变形等值线绘制要求,研究了一种便于实现的等值线生成算法,并采用VC++6.0开发平台编程实现。研究表明:该算法原理简单,易于编程实现,满足工程需要。During prediction of mining subsidence,the surface points were usually designed as grids.Therefore,the data of prediction results were special.In this paper,based on the grid mining subsidence prediction data and combining with the drawing requirements of the moving deformation isoline,an algorithm of isoline generation was studied which was easy to implement based on VC++6.0.Research showed that the method was simple and fast in calculation,and easy for realization.It could be used for other similar types of data,and met the needs of the project well.
